Halftime
Slocum leads 17-11 at the half. Not much scoring in this one. Slocum used most of the final minute for a shot, which Jared Lane missed a three pointer. Nazareth had one last shot, but missed as the Swifts tried to drive to the basket. Missing has been the name of the game for Nazareth in the first half. The Swifts are 3-23 shooting, including 0-5 from the free-throw line. Nazareth is trying to drive to the basket and get a foul called, but the rests are allowing both teams to play. Other than the first could of minutes, Slocum has done a solid job on blocking out and limiting Nazareth to one opportunity each time. The Mustangs need to continue doing that in the second half and they have to cut down the turnovers. Slocum turned the ball over eight times, many coming of of passes that they are trying to thread through the middle inside the lane. Lane and Thomason are the only two players to score for Slocum. Lane has nine points and Thomason has eight points. Not sure if Slocum can win if that continues, but we have seen stranger things.

Pregame
After a long season, many and many hours dedicated to basketball, it all comes down to one game for the Slocum Mustangs, who are preparing to face Nazareth for the state title in Austin. Slocum has a record of 28-8 and Nazareth has a record of 24-12. Again, for the Mustangs, they play another team who is very familiar to Austin. After defeating reigning state champion Laneville in the regional finals, Slocum topped Lipan, who has been to the state tournament nine times, Friday in the semifinals. Now it is Nazareth, who may be considered the elite of the Class A teams with 13 state tournament trips. These teams look to match up well, and experience at state should not be a problem for Slocum from indications of how the Mustangs played at regionals and Friday in their first game at the Erwin Center.
Starters for Slocum are Logan Foster, Steven Prater, Brody Sizemore, Jared Lane and Randall Thomason.
Starters for Nazareth are Sage Black, Nicky Rowland, Clint Huseman, Cluck Brennan and Sid Sheffy.
